A winning sacrifice

Sep 7, 2011, 4:44 PM |

There's a few good moves in this position, but only one of them leads to imminent mate.  Can you find it?

The winning move gives a mate in 11 according to an hour of computer analysis, and for the curious, the puzzle below includes the rest of the moves, too!  Check the solution for detailed commentary and explanation.